120 providers in Emergency Medicine, Neuro-ophthalmology, Ophthalmology (eye Disorders), Pharmacy, Podiatry

120 providers in Emergency Medicine, Neuro-ophthalmology, Ophthalmology (eye Disorders), Pharmacy, Podiatry